North Shore Navigators Shutout by Pittsfield 5-0 – Play at Seacoast Tonight

By Gabbi Riggi

LYNN – North Shore Navigators bats were held quiet by the Pittsfield Suns on Friday night as Pittsfield took the game 5-0 on the road. 

The Navigators now drop to 11-17 on the season while Pittsfield improves to 14-16. The results keep the Navigators five points out of second place in the East and Pittsfield three points back from second in the west. 

First run came in the second with a leadoff double by Alex Parkos, who was whisked home by Jacob Westerman’s follow up double. The Suns offense pressured the Navigators pitching from the start tagging starter Conor Bawiec for six hits and the bullpen for another five. 

Pittsfield tacked on two more runs in the top of the seventh as leadoff hitter Justin Cooke started the inning off with a single. A pair of walks by relief pitcher Corey Imbriano loaded the bases and a single into shallow right brought two runs home. 

The Suns tallied up another set of runs in the eighth inning to cement the win. Westerman worked on base with a walk and was brought home on a home run by Cooke. The play was originally ruled a foul ball as it hit the foul pole in right, but after the umpires congregated, both players were sent home. 

Navigators tried to capture a rally in the bottom of the ninth. The Navigators loaded the bases with a single by Alex Brickman past a diving shortstop. Nick Fuhrmann hit a short jab over the head of the first baseman that dove into shallow right field. Keith Linnane worked a pinch hit walk to load the bases for the Navigators. 

Pinch hitter Chris Cabrera dunked a single into shallow center field to score in R.J. Warnock and Fuhrmann to cut Pittsfield’s lead to 5-2. The rally gave the Navigators the only runs of the night but it wouldn’t be enough to take the third of three straight home games. 

The Navigators travel to face the Seacoast Mavericks Saturday, where they have the opportunity to move up in the Eastern division standings before coming home to play on Monday.
